TPWallet 如何添加“马蹄莲”:从安全连接到数据恢复的综合探讨

TPWallet 添加“马蹄莲”(此处作为链上资产/代币或生态组件的统称)并非单纯的“列表新增”,而是一个跨越安全、合规、工程、数据治理与升级机制的系统性工程。下面从你指定的六个角度做综合分析:安全连接、全球化创新技术、市场审查、智能化数据创新、硬分叉、数据恢复。

一、安全连接:从“能连”到“连得稳、连得对”

1)密钥与签名面攻击面

- 添加资产/合约后,最核心风险是签名被劫持或请求被篡改。建议在客户端侧对关键交易参数进行二次校验:合约地址、链ID、代币精度、路由路径等必须与预期一致。

- 对“马蹄莲”合约交互建议启用最小权限与最小字段签名策略,降低因字段扩展导致的潜在重放/篡改风险。

2)RPC 与网络安全

- “安全连接”不仅是TLS/HTTPS,更是 RPC 身份验证、限流与异常检测。若用户网络环境存在代理/中间人,错误的 RPC 返回可能造成价格/余额显示偏差,甚至诱导错误交易。

- 建议支持多源校验:同一区块高度下对关键数据(余额、合约事件、价格预言机数据)进行交叉验证;当发现偏差超过阈值时,暂停交易引导并提示风险。

3)合约校验与白名单机制

- 在资产添加流程中,对代币合约进行字节码/实现地址核验(必要时对代理合约做实现地址追踪)。

- 将“马蹄莲”加入白名单并绑定链环境:例如仅在主网与指定测试网允许添加,避免同名代币在其他链发生混淆。

二、全球化创新技术:让资产在多链、多地区可用且一致

1)多链适配与统一元数据

- 全球化的关键是“同一资产在不同链上的一致性”。建议采用统一资产元数据层:符号、名称、精度、合约地址、Logo、风险等级、流动性来源等统一治理。

- 对跨链桥或聚合路由,应明确“马蹄莲”的跨链包装规则(是否为 Wrapped 版本、映射关系、兑换费率口径)。

2)跨区域延迟与可用性

- 面向全球用户,若单一节点服务导致高延迟,会出现“余额不更新”“交易确认慢”等体验问题。建议使用全球就近路由与缓存策略。

- 对关键查询(余额、授权状态、事件回放)设置合理的缓存失效与回退机制,避免因缓存污染导致资产展示错误。

三、市场审查:把“可疑资产”挡在链外

1)市场准入与风险分层

- 资产添加到钱包,天然会带来市场关注与资金流。若“马蹄莲”处于高波动或存在合约可疑行为,必须进行风险分层:

- 合约所有权是否可更改(owner 可否升级/铸造)

- 是否存在高权限迁移或可疑黑名单/冻结机制

- 是否频繁更换路由或流动性池

2)流动性与交易对健康度

- 即便合约本身“看起来正常”,市场也可能缺乏深度。建议在钱包展示阶段给出流动性健康提示(例如滑点预估、最优交易对路径可用性、24h 成交量区间)。

- 对疑似“拉盘式流动性”(短时注入并快速撤出)设置告警,减少用户在极端价格阶段被动交易。

3)合规与地区差异

- 全球化发行与交易受地区监管影响。钱包侧应尽量做到“透明告知”:在不代替法律判断的前提下,提供风险提示、来源说明、合约可验证信息链接。

四、智能化数据创新:把“展示”升级为“可解释决策”

1)智能路由与风险评分

- 引入智能化数据创新,可以从“单纯显示余额”升级到“提供更可解释的交易建议”。例如:

- 根据链上事件与池子状态生成动态风险评分(授权风险、流动性风险、价格偏离风险)。

- 当用户发起交易时,先进行本地推演:估算 Gas、滑点、预期执行路径,给出“可执行性说明”。

2)异常检测与合约行为监控

- 通过事件流(Transfer、Approval、Mint/Burn、Swap 等)建立行为画像:如果“马蹄莲”出现异常铸造、异常税费(若为可变费率)、或频繁更改路由参数,钱包应提高风险等级。

3)隐私保护下的数据利用

- 智能化不应依赖过度采集用户隐私。建议将关键数据推理尽量放在客户端侧,或采用最小化上报策略,对统计数据做脱敏。

五、硬分叉:升级与兼容的边界管理

1)何谓硬分叉风险

- 硬分叉意味着链规则改变,可能导致原有交易解释或状态结构不同。若“马蹄莲”依赖某些链上行为(例如特定事件解析、某类脚本执行),硬分叉可能造成:

- 交易失败或回退

- 余额/事件同步偏差

- 价格预估失真

2)钱包应对策略

- 在检测到链升级信号或版本变化时,钱包侧应:

- 切换到适配后的解析器

- 冻结或降级某些高风险功能(例如自动路由、精度假设)

- 向用户明确提示“链已升级,请等待同步完成”

3)回滚与兼容层

- 如果升级导致兼容性断裂,应设计兼容层:对历史区块使用旧解析器,对新高度使用新解析器,保证“马蹄莲”历史展示仍可解释。

六、数据恢复:从“丢了怎么办”到“可追溯、可重建”

1)本地缓存与链上重建

- 钱包常见挑战是本地缓存损坏或同步中断。为此应建立“可重建数据”的来源机制:

- 账户余额与代币列表可由链上事件与合约查询重算

- 授权状态由 Approval 事件回放确定

2)快照与校验

- 对同步进度维护快照(例如最后确认高度、关键事件游标),并对返回数据进行校验。

- 当发现缓存与链上结果不一致时,自动触发重建流程,而不是继续展示错误余额。

3)跨版本恢复

- 若“马蹄莲”在升级后需要新解析器,数据恢复应支持跨版本迁移:历史事件存储需保留原始数据摘要或可重放参数,避免因升级导致无法解释历史。

结论:把“添加马蹄莲”做成一套可控的工程闭环

要在 TPWallet 中添加“马蹄莲”,最理想的路径不是只完成“挂载与显示”,而是建立从安全连接、全球化适配、市场审查到智能化数据创新,再到硬分叉兼容与数据恢复的闭环治理。只有当每一步都可校验、可解释、可回滚,钱包才能在扩大可用性的同时,降低用户资产与决策风险。

若你愿意,我也可以把上述六个角度进一步拆成“上线前检查清单”和“上线后监控指标”(例如需要哪些日志字段、哪些阈值触发告警)。

作者:林岚墨发布时间:2026-06-11 18:06:13

评论

AvaChen

结构很完整,尤其把安全连接与硬分叉放在同一条风险链上,读完更安心。

周末风

“马蹄莲”添加不只是展示,文中强调合约校验、白名单和多源校验,思路很工程化。

NovaKite

智能化数据创新那段写得好:把建议变成可解释的推演,而不是盲目推荐。

LiuYunXi

市场审查的风险分层很实用,流动性健康度和异常检测的角度能直接落地。

MilesRiver

数据恢复讲到“可重建数据”和跨版本兼容,我觉得这才是钱包长期可信的关键。

晴川墨白

全球化创新技术部分让我想到同名资产混淆的问题,统一元数据治理这点很重要。

相关阅读